Vogenberg, F. Randy. "Institutional Pharmacoeconomics: Who Benefits?" Hospital Pharmacy 37, no. 6 (June 2002): 668–71. http://dx.doi.org/10.1177/001857870203700612.

Full text
Abstract:
Managed health care has changed the way health services are provided and paid for. Many pharmacists have already felt the impact of these changes. This continuing feature illuminates the many facets of managed care, with a special emphasis on how these changes are affecting pharmacists working in health systems. Managed health care systems are still evolving, and the expertise of pharmacists will be needed for these systems to attain their primary goal: the delivery of affordable, comprehensive, high-quality health care.

Goodrick, Elizabeth, and Trish Reay. "An Institutional Perspective on Accountable Care Organizations." Medical Care Research and Review 73, no. 6 (August 3, 2016): 685–93. http://dx.doi.org/10.1177/1077558716641832.

Full text
Abstract:
We employ aspects of institutional theory to explore how Accountable Care Organizations (ACOs) can effectively manage the multiplicity of ideas and pressures within which they are embedded and consequently better serve patients and their communities. More specifically, we draw on the concept of institutional logics to highlight the importance of understanding the conflicting principles upon which ACOs were founded. Based on previous research conducted both inside and outside health care settings, we argue that ACOs can combine attention to these principles (or institutional logics) in different ways; the options fall on a continuum from (a) segregating the effects of multiple logics from each other by compartmentalizing responses to multiple logics to (b) fully hybridizing the different logics. We suggest that the most productive path for ACOs is to situate their approach between the two extremes of “segregating” and “fully hybridizing.” This strategic approach allows ACOs to develop effective responses that combine logics without fully integrating them. We identify three ways that ACOs can embrace institutional complexity short of fully hybridizing disparate logics: (1) reinterpreting practices to make them compatible with other logics; (2) engaging in strategies that take advantage of existing synergy between conflicting logics; (3) creating opportunities for people at frontline to develop innovative ways of working that combine multiple logics.

Barczak, Paul, Ann Pedler, Sarah Hunter, and Tim Betts. "Institutional Care for Patients with Huntington's Chorea." Bulletin of the Royal College of Psychiatrists 11, no. 6 (June 1987): 187–88. http://dx.doi.org/10.1192/pb.11.6.187.

Full text
Abstract:
Despite recent advances in the understanding of Huntington's Chorea, treatment remains, at best, symptomatic and many sufferers end their days in institutional care. A recent survey established the prevalence of Huntington's Chorea in South Wales as 7·65 per 100,000. From this figure, 4,000 or more sufferers of this condition are living in the United Kingdom at present of whom 20% are in hospital or other institutional care. Although some studies have looked in passing at the degree of disability of Huntington's Chorea sufferers in hospital and found it to be considerable, staff and relatives often feel that long stay psychiatric wards are inappropriate or unnecessarily restrictive settings for these patients. This study looks at the disability of Huntington's Chorea sufferers in hospital and other institutions in order to determine the suitability of their placement and to see whether their physical and psychological needs are being met.
